Common Questions About Hydrostatic Pressure Water Removal

Q: What is hydrostatic pressure water removal?

A: Hydrostatic pressure water removal is the process of removing water from a home or building that has been affected by hydrostatic pressure, which is the pressure exerted by a column of water. Our team uses specialized equipment and techniques to safely and efficiently remove the water, reduce damage, and prevent secondary issues.

Q: How can I prevent hydrostatic pressure water damage in the future?

A: To prevent hydrostatic pressure water damage, ensure your home’s foundation and drainage systems are in good condition, keep an eye out for signs of water damage or leaks, and address any issues quickly. Consider installing a sump pump, French drain, or other water management systems to help mitigate the risk of hydrostatic pressure water damage.
